The Supply Chain Planning Analyst assesses demand forecasts across categories to provide insights to category managers/category buyers. This individual will have the opportunity to be a part of team that defines, develops, implements long-term supply chain strategies and networks that address material risk management, Cost avoidance and Savings, and influence make/buy decisions, in support of business growth.
Responsibilities:
Create and maintain compelling data visualizations to summarize and communicate findings at various organizational levels
Partner with Program Management and GSC teammates who will provide in-depth expertise of relevant data sources
Provide Data Analytics in support of the development and execution of long-term supply chain strategies.
Supports supply chain strategy development and integration of new programs and initiatives that include forecast and coordination for key commodities and suppliers, new product launches, and network redesigns.
Monitors key performance indicators, analyzes supply chain performance data, and coordinates cross-functional work teams to increase effectiveness of supply chain initiatives.
Participation in multiple cross-functional activities including analyzing and aggregating supply / demand requirements.
Analyzing purchase material supply/demand position using Material Requirements Planning (MRP) tools
Participation in long-term capacity and resource planning to ensure proper scheduling of new product line phase-ins as well as existing product line phase-outs
Analyzing lead times and identifies critical path procurements.
